Grand Theft Auto 6 Pre-Orders Launch June 25, Final Release Date Nears
Rockstar Games is set to launch pre-orders for the highly anticipated Grand Theft Auto 6 on June 25, signaling the imminent arrival of one of the most significant entertainment titles in recent memory. This announcement follows the unveiling of the game's official cover art, which vividly portrays protagonists Jason and Lucia amidst the iconic Vice City backdrop, adhering to the classic GTA aesthetic. While the exact pricing for GTA 6 is yet to be disclosed, expectations are high that this title will not only break sales records but also potentially redefine the pricing landscape for major video game releases. The gaming community has been eagerly awaiting these details since the initial reveal in late 2023, with much speculation surrounding the various editions and potential cost structures.
The long-awaited November 19 release date for Grand Theft Auto 6 appears to be solidified with Rockstar's decision to open pre-orders. This strategic move provides further confirmation of the game's launch timeline, dispelling previous uncertainties surrounding its schedule. The official pre-order window begins on Thursday, June 25, across digital storefronts and select retail partners, as confirmed by Rockstar Games on their official X (formerly Twitter) account. This period marks a crucial step for fans eager to secure their copy of the game, which is expected to be a monumental success for the developer.
As part of the pre-order announcement, Rockstar Games showcased the final cover art for Grand Theft Auto 6. The artwork prominently features Jason and Lucia, surrounded by an eclectic cast of non-playable characters and vibrant scenes that capture the distinct "Vice City vibes." This stylistic choice aligns with Rockstar's established tradition, dating back to Grand Theft Auto 3, of using cover art to reflect the diverse activities and criminal underworld elements inherent to the series. Fans can download the high-resolution cover art from Rockstar's official GTA 6 website, allowing them to immerse themselves further in the game's aesthetic even before its launch.
Despite the excitement surrounding the pre-order launch and cover art reveal, one key piece of information remains elusive: the official pricing of Grand Theft Auto 6. The game is currently available for wishlisting on both P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X, indicating its availability on next-generation consoles.
